首页
学习
活动
专区
圈层
工具
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

循环内的ReactJs数据为空

在ReactJS中,循环内的数据为空可能有几种原因。以下是可能的解释和解决方案:

  1. 数据未正确传递:循环内的ReactJS数据为空可能是因为数据未正确地传递给组件。您需要确保在循环中正确地传递数据。可以使用props将数据传递给子组件,或者在组件内部使用state管理数据。
  2. 数据还未加载:如果循环内的数据为空,可能是因为数据还未加载完成。您可以使用ReactJS的生命周期方法(如componentDidMount)来确保数据在组件渲染之前已加载完成。您还可以使用异步请求或Promise来获取数据,并在数据加载完成后更新组件的状态。
  3. 数据处理错误:循环内的数据为空可能是由于数据处理的错误导致的。您需要确保在循环之前对数据进行正确的处理和过滤。例如,您可以使用数组的map()方法来遍历数据并创建组件,但在此之前应先验证数据是否为空或包含所需的属性。
  4. 数据来源问题:循环内的数据为空可能是由于数据来源的问题导致的。您需要检查数据的来源是否正确,并确保从正确的位置获取数据。可能需要从后端API、本地存储或其他数据源获取数据。

无论是哪种原因,您都可以使用以下方法来调试和解决问题:

  • 使用console.log()打印相关数据,以确保数据存在且正确。
  • 使用开发者工具检查网络请求和响应,以确保数据已成功加载。
  • 使用条件语句或三元运算符处理可能的空值情况,以避免错误。

当然,在ReactJS中,循环内的数据为空的情况是常见的,并且可以通过仔细检查代码和数据来解决。记得遵循ReactJS最佳实践并学习ReactJS生态系统中的相关概念和工具,以便更好地理解和解决类似问题。如果您需要腾讯云相关产品和产品介绍链接地址,您可以查阅腾讯云的官方文档或者进行咨询。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

50秒

G盘文件系统为空设备未就绪无法访问的数据恢复方法

19分20秒

腾讯云向量数据库,为 AI 应用插上腾飞的翅膀

1分49秒

为程序员制作的纪录片:中国数据库的前世今生

9分26秒

45.尚硅谷_硅谷商城[新]_购物车数据删空时候的处理.avi

-

大数据会给社会发展带来怎样的变革?大数据为我们提供新思维!

52秒

磁盘文件系统为空文件系统损坏的数据恢复方法文件系统数据恢复

6分6秒

普通人如何理解递归算法

6分33秒

048.go的空接口

7分52秒

【火速带你了解小程序资金流向,流水不再是迷】

6分52秒

1.2.有限域的相关运算

5分39秒

2.10.素性检验之分段筛segmented sieve

1时32分

腾讯数字化协同办公产品,助力企业新升级活动

领券